The University of Guelph has achieved prominence in Canada and around the world for its commitment to developing exceptional thinkers and engaged citizens. The University plays an integral role in the educational, business, and cultural life of Ontario, through the impact of its teaching, research, and community service, and through its special mandate to serve the province in support of the agri-food sector and veterinary medicine. Guelph's colleges and campuses conduct leading edge interdisciplinary teaching, experiential educations and innovative research in the physical and life sciences, arts, business, social sciences, and agricultural and veterinary sciences. Dedicated to cultivating the essentials for our quality of life - water, food, environment, animal and human health, community, commerce, culture, and learning, the University of Guelph community shares a focus on collegiality, a profound sense of social responsibility, an obligation to address local and global issues, and a concern for sustainable development. Nearly 27,000 undergraduates and over 3,000 graduate students attend the University of Guelph, including students located at its Ridgetown Campus and the University of Guelph-Humber. The College of Social and Applied Human Sciences is a dynamic, diverse engaged, and interdisciplinary community of 5,000 undergraduate students, over 400 graduate students, and 223 full-time faculty and staff. Its five academic units of Family Relations & Applied Nutrition; Geography, Environment and Geomatics; Political Science; Psychology; and Sociology & Anthropology and its two Institutes of Development Studies and Community Engaged Scholarship offer 28 undergraduate and 34 graduate degree programs, emphasizing experiential learning and knowledge application in community, research, professional, and policy settings. Committed to research innovation and scholarship that will challenge students and engage with society, the College has five research centres, 10 research chairs and funding of over $8.5 million annually. Current initiatives include a focus on indigenization, equity, diversity and inclusion, including consideration of curriculum, research, and student and faculty support. The College promotes innovation in teaching through the Hub for Teaching and Learning Excellence and supports interdisciplinary teaching and research through the Interdisciplinary Hub.
